He serves as president of the National Medical association. Good morning to you. Remind folks what the National Medical association is and who your members are. Guest the National Medical association is the group that represents the 50,000 African American physicians in the country. We are the oldest incorporated since 1895. This is our 125th year. Our role is to ensure there is proper health, equity, and inclusion for African American physicians who were denied access to residency programs and being on staff at hospitals for many years.
